Broad And Cassel’s Roy Kobert Receives National Certification In Business Bankruptcy Law
ORLANDO, April 1, 2002- Broad and Cassel is pleased to announce that Roy S. Kobert, Partner in the Orlando office, recently completed the requirements and acquired his national certification in business bankruptcy law from the American Board of Certification.
In order to become certified, Mr. Kobert satisfied the following requirements:
- Full time practice of law for at least five years;
- Good standing with the bars of all states in which a license to practice law is held;
- Devoted at least 30 percent of practice time and at least 400 hours to bankruptcy-related matters in the past three years;
- Documented involvement in business bankruptcy by providing information on cases;
- Showed commitment to continuing his legal education by earning at least 60 hours of bankruptcy education in the last three years;
- Passed an extensive, day-long written examination covering business bankruptcy issues.

The American Board of Certification (ABC) is a non-profit organization dedicated to serving the public and improving the quality of the bankruptcy and creditors’ rights bar. The ABC is co-sponsored by the American Bankruptcy Institute and the Commercial Law League of America.
